使用 Linux 远程挂载文件系统的指南(linux挂载远程)
使用Linux远程挂载文件系统的指南
集群式计算机系统和多用户系统共享资源是一个重要的能力,Linux有一个工具叫做NFS,它允许系统管理员在系统上安装一个服务器,并在其它客户机上挂载这个服务器上的文件系统。 使用NFS可以实现在不同节点上,每台计算机都可以访问一个共享的资源。本文将介绍如何使用Linux远程挂载文件系统的技术来实现这一功能。
首先,需要创建一个服务器(也称为主机),用来存放共享资源并供客户端挂载。在主机上应该安装NFS程序,并配置它来共享所需的文件或目录。
在客户端计算机上,要准备挂载时使用的命令,该命令由Linux系统自带的NFS客户端程序提供。例如,使用以下命令来挂载:
mount -t nfs 主机IP地址:/ 本地挂载目录
“-t nfs”参数指定选择的文件系统类型是NFS,其后的主机IP地址指定此涉及到的远程和本地挂载,最后的本地挂载目录即为本地挂载点。
客户端上会可以使用诸如ls,cp,mv等命令在本地挂载目录中操作所挂载的NFS服务器上的文件和目录。但请注意,实际上没有真正从客户端拷贝到服务器上,访问和操作的仅仅是一个远程挂载文件系统,而看到的效果却是客户端上的文件夹内容即刻变更的。
如果您需要将文件从服务器实际传输到客户端本地,则应使用scp(secure copy)命令来完成。该命令通常用于将文件从Linux服务器安全传输到Linux客户端,如下所示:
scp 主机IP地址:/文件名 本地目录
最后,如果遇到挂载不成功或出现其它问题时,可以使用下面的命令检查文件系统挂载情况:
mount -l
该命令可以显示正在正常卸载的文件系统,以及任何定义在fstab文件中而未正常卸载的文件系统。
本文介绍了如何使用Linux远程挂载文件系统的操作,包括简单的NFS服务器安装,以及在客户端上挂载并操作该文件系统。将使用NFS可以带来十分便捷的文件共享功能,只要按照上述步骤,基本就可以完成操作,收到满意的结果。